Governor Recounts 'tough' Decision To Close Boston During Hunt For Bomber

BOSTON (AP) — Several days after the Boston Marathon bombing, Gov. Deval Patrick received a call in the pre-dawn hours from a top aide telling him that police officers outside the city had just engaged in a ferocious gun battle with the two men suspected of setting the bombs and that one was dead and the other had fled.Within hours, Patrick shut down the region's public transportation system and made an extraordinary request of more than 1 million greater Boston residents:Read More...
